Common Names: Page Mandarin, Page TangerineFamily: RutaceaeOrigin: USA The Page Mandarin (Citrus reticulata × Citrus sinensis) is a delightful hybrid citrus known for its incredibly sweet flavor, juicy flesh, and easy-to-peel skin. Developed in the United States, this variety is a cross between a Clementine Mandarin and a Minneola Tangelo, combining the best characteristics of both parents. The result is a small, seedless or low-seeded fruit that is perfect for fresh eating, juicing, and adding a burst of citrus flavor to your favorite recipes. Fruits: Page Mandarins are small to medium-sized, with a deep orange, smooth skin that peels easily, making them a favorite for snacking. The flesh inside is juicy, sweet, and virtually seedless, with a rich, full-bodied flavor that is often compared to that of a tangerine with a hint of honey.
